Sever used to send and receive requests for encrypting audio
python >= 3
Setting up a virtual enviorment is a good idea in case we need to install packages that are specific for the application
cd encrypt-server
virtualenv --system-site-packages -p python3 ./venv
source ./venv/bin/activate
To exit out of virtual enviornment run the following command:
deactivate
You will also need to install the packages in requirements.txt
pip install -r requirements.txt

In order to run the listener run the following command where 8080 is the PORT we are listening on
python __main__.py 127.0.0.1 8080 --listener -k KEY.pem -p OTHER_KEY.pem
Where OTHER_KEY.pem is the private key of the listening client. The encrypt-server/server directory handles the setting up of the server (Listener)
In order to run the talker run the following command where 8080 is the PORT that the listener is listening on, and the port we want to connect to. Meaning the port we want to send data to the listener on
python __main__.py 127.0.0.1 8080 --talker -k KEY.pem -p OTHER_KEY.pem -f AUDIOFILE
Where OTHER_KEY.pem is the private key of the listening server. And AUDIOFILE is the audio file we are interested in encrypting and sending to the server. The encrypt-server/client directory handles the setting up of the client connection (Talker)
Run the following command to get a help menu output of valid parameters
usage: __main__.py [-h] [-t] [-l] [-k KEYFILE] [-p PUBFILE] [-f AUDIOFILE] [--verbose] IP PORT
Server Accepting and Sending Encrypt/Decrypt Request
positional arguments:
IP IP Address to use for client to connect to, or server to listen on
PORT Port for server to listen on
optional arguments:
-h, --help show this help message and exit
-t, --talker Flag used to specify the server is will send request to encrpyt data
-l, --listener Flag used to specify the server is will send request to encrpyt data
-k KEYFILE, --keyfile KEYFILE
location of the private keyfile
-p PUBFILE, --pubfile PUBFILE
location of the public keyfile of Bob
-f AUDIOFILE, --file AUDIOFILE
location of audio file to encrypt
--verbose, -v
